Glow in the dark Green PLA filament for open source 3D Printers. High quality, constant diameter, bright constant colours for accurate repeatable prints. The filament comes on a plastic spool and is sealed in a plastic bag with decedent and packaged in a box (sometimes we remove the filament from the box to fit everything into your parcel). Each spool is marked with the type of filament, the recommended printing temperature and the manufacturing batch number. We have a lot of confidence in the filament we supply, because we use it ourselves. This filament is manufactured by the well known Chenyue Technology. Chenyue Technology manufactures world class filament for open source 3D Printers and is a familiar name at all the international 3D Printer fairs and expos.

PLA (Poly-lactic acid) is very common in the 3D Printers industry. This is mostly due to its low thermal expansion coefficient. This means less warping and curling during printing. PLA is not as tough as other plastics, but delivers prints with very high dimensional accuracy, ideal for prototyping and scale models. It is available in a range of colors and is easy to print with.  

Specifications:

  • Amount: 1 kg
  • Colour: Glow in dark Green
  • Diameter: 1.75 mm
  • Tolerance: +- 50 Micron
  • Spool dimensions: OD = 200 mm, ID = 54 mm, Width = 67 mm
  • Recommended printing temperature: 190 Deg C
  • Recommended bed temperature: 50-70 Deg C
  • Recommended bed preparation: Hairspray
  • Note: An additional cooling fan is recommended for PLA
